Ukrainian Air Force Commander Killed in High-Risk Combat Flight Amid Enemy Air Superiority

The commander of the 39th Tactical Aviation Brigade, Colonel Alexander Dovgach, was killed during a combat flight. This was announced by the Air Force of the Armed Forces of Ukraine in a Telegram channel. The statement emphasized the high-risk environment in which the incident occurred. "In the eastern direction, under conditions of a significant advantage for the enemy air force and strong resistance from enemy air defense systems, Colonel Alexander Dovgach was killed," the statement said. The Ukrainian Air Force did not specify the exact location of the military's death. However, the service highlighted Dovgach's extensive combat experience across multiple theaters of war.

The Ukrainian Air Force added that Dovgach participated in battles in the Kyiv, Kharkiv, and Kherson regions, as well as near Snake Island. He made hundreds of flights, the military noted. His service record reflects a career marked by direct engagement in some of the most contested areas of the conflict. In the fall of 2025, Dovgach was awarded the title of Hero of Ukraine. In December of last year, Russian forces shot down a Ukrainian Air Force Su-27 fighter jet. The exact location of the plane crash was not specified. According to the Ukrainian army, the Russian Armed Forces shot down the aircraft "in the eastern direction" of the fighting. The aircraft was piloted by Lieutenant Colonel Yevhen Ivanov, the senior navigator of the 39th Tactical Aviation Brigade. The military officer did not survive the incident.
